数据库概论试题(无答案)标准版.doc

数据库概论试题(无答案)标准版.doc

ID:57283179

大小:40.00 KB

页数:4页

时间:2020-08-09

数据库概论试题(无答案)标准版.doc_第1页
数据库概论试题(无答案)标准版.doc_第2页
数据库概论试题(无答案)标准版.doc_第3页
数据库概论试题(无答案)标准版.doc_第4页
资源描述:

《数据库概论试题(无答案)标准版.doc》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、本试卷适应范围计科61、62、63南京农业大学试题纸2008-2009学年2学期课程类型:必修、选修试卷类型:A、B课程班级学号姓名成绩题号一二三四五六七八九总分签名装订线装订线得分得分评阅人一、名词解释(10分)1.外模式2.参照完整性3.主属性4.非平凡函数依赖5.死锁得分评阅人二、选择题(26分)1.要保证数据库的数据独立性,需要修改的是【】A.三层模式之间的2中映像B.模式与内模式C.模式与外模式D.三层模式2.数据模型的三要素是【】A.数据结构、数据对象、共享B.数据结构、数据操作、数据控制C.数据结构、数据操作和完整

2、性D.数据结构、数据操作和完整性约束条件3.下列说法不正确的是【】A.数据库减少了数据冗余B.数据库中的数据可以共享C.数据避免了一切数据的重复D.数据库具有较高的数据独立性4.公司中有多个部门和多名员工,每个职员只能属于一个部门,一个部门可以有多名职员,从职员到部门的联系类型是【】A.1对1联系B.1对多联系C.多对多联系D.多对1联系5.在数据库设计中,将E-R图转换成关系数据模型的过程属于【】A.需求分析阶段B.逻辑设计阶段C.概念设计阶段D.物理设计阶段6.下列四项中,必须进行查询优化的是【】A.关系数据库B.网状数据库

3、C.层次数据库D.非关系模型7.索引属于【】A.模式B.外模式C.内模式D.概念模式8.如果事务T获得了数据项R上的S锁,则其他事务对数据R【】A.可以加S锁但不能加X锁B.可以加X锁但不能加S锁C.可以加S锁也能加X锁D.不能加任何锁9.单个用户使用的数据视图的描述称为【】A.外模式B.概念模式C.内模式D.存储模式10.子模式DDL用来描述【】A.数据库的总体逻辑结构B.数据库的局部逻辑结构C.数据库的物理存储结构D.数据库的概念结构11.当关系R和S自然联接时,能够把R和S原该舍弃的元组放到结果关系中的操作是【】A.左外联

4、接B.右外联接C.外部并D.外联接12.设有T1和T2两个事务,其并发操作如图,下面评价中正确的是【】T1T2①读A=100,B=5②③A+B=105,验证错读A=100A=A*2写回A.该操作不存在问题B.该操作丢失修改C.该操作不能重复读D.该操作读“脏数据”13.在视图上不能完成的操作是【】A.更新视图B.查询C.定义基本表D.定义新视图得分评阅人三、填空题(10分)1.用树型结构表示实体类型及实体间联系的数据模型称为_______________。2.典型的网状数据模型有______________系统。3.事务必须具有

5、的四个性质是:原子性、一致性、_______________和持久性4.数据恢复要涉及的2个技术是:数据转储和___________。5.数据库的模式/内模式映像能够保证数据库数据的_______________。6.从关系规范化理论来讲,一个只满足1NF的关系可能存在的四个问题是:数据冗余大,修改异常,插入异常和_____________。7.数据库保护包括:安全性保护、完整性保护、_______________和恢复。8.由于硬件故障使存储在外存上的数据部分丢失或全部丢失,这种情况称做_________故障。9.构成系统说明

6、书最重要的2个文档是数据流图和__________。10.实现概念模型最常用的方法是___________。得分评阅人四、简答题(24分)1.什么是视图?建立视图的主要作用是什么?2.设有关系R和S,其中R为参照关系,S为信赖关系。为了实现完整性约束,SQL规定可以对R的删除操作采取哪三种措施?3.什么是活锁?预防活锁的方法是什么?4.简述数据库设计的步骤?5.数据库设计时,数据抽象的方法有那些?6.嵌入式SQL语句与主语言的通信时,数据库工作单元与源程序工作单元的通信主要包括那3个方面?得分评阅人五、设计题(共20分)设有关系

7、数据库:图书(图书号,书名,作者,单价,库存量),读者(读者号,姓名,工作单位,地址),借阅(图书号,读者号,借期,还期,备注),其中,还期为NULL表示该书未还。用关系代数实现以下操作:1.检索读者号为“R016”的读者姓名,工作单位。2.检索借阅图书号为“B5”的读者姓名3.检索读者“李林”所借图书的书名。4.检索读者“李林”所借图书未还的书名。用SQL语言实现以下操作:5.检索读者号为“R016”的读者姓名,工作单位。6.检索借阅图书号为“B5”的读者姓名7.检索读者“李林”所借图书的书名。8.检索读者“李林”所借图书未还

8、的书名。9.将读者“李林”所借图书的信息从借阅表删除10.建立未还书读者姓名和单位的视图。得分评阅人六、综合题(本题共10分)现在有某个应用,涉及2个实体集,相关的属性为:R(A#,A1,A2,A3)和实体集S(B#,B1),其中,A#,B#分别表示实体的键。从

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。